ORLANDO
Building on a year of epic growth, Universal Orlando Resort will soon embark on the largest meeting space expansion in its history.
By fall 2015, Loews Royal Pacific Resort—already the largest meeting hotel at Universal Orlando—will greatly expand its meeting and event space from 85,000 square feet to more than 140,000 square feet. The expanded areas will connect to the existing meeting space.
The new space will feature a nearly 36,000-square-foot ballroom, divisible by 12, along with four additional breakout rooms and pre-function space. Once completed, the expansion will offer meeting planners a total of 141,330 square feet of meeting space on one level. Group reservations are currently being accepted.
Following these new additions, Universal Orlando will feature more than 306,000 square feet of customizable meetings and event space destination-wide. The expansion comes on the heels of a year of growth for Universal Orlando, with the opening of the destination’s largest hotel, Universal’s Cabana Bay Beach Resort, a historic expansion of Universal CityWalk and The Wizarding World of Harry Potter – Diagon Alley.
Loews Royal Pacific Resort aims to capture the beauty of the islands with a South Pacific motif, complete with an open-air orchid garden and hand carvings straight from Bali.
The AAA Four-Diamond award-winning hotel has six restaurants and lounges, including Emeril’s Tchoup Chop. Hotel guests enjoy a lagoon-style swimming pool, private cabanas, complimentary Wi-Fi, and an exclusive package of theme park benefits including complimentary Universal Express Unlimited ride access, allowing guests to skip the regular lines all day on most rides and attractions in both Universal Orlando theme parks.
